Requirements
  • In-depth knowledge of Commercial Insurance products and regulatory requirements within the UK.
  • Significant experience in a compliance role within a public company.
  • Proven ability to build and maintain relationships with business leaders and management.
  • Experience in managing change programs within compliance frameworks.
  • Familiarity with the FCA handbook and relevant insurance legislation.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
  • Strong analytical, problem-solving, and project management capabilities.
  • Ability to influence stakeholders and secure buy-in for compliance initiatives.
  • Consultative approach to relationship management, with a proactive attitude towards sharing knowledge.
  • Ability to be curious with your approach and act with integrity.
  • Excellent prioritization, organization, and conflict management skills.
  • Ability to distill complex concepts into clear, actionable insights.
Responsibilities
  • Provides the business with compliance support and advice, including but not limited to in relation to errors & omissions, financial promotions, onboarding introducers, overseas placement and commission disclosures.
  • Coordinates the compliant handling of complaints referred specifically to the C&C business.
  • Provides advice to the business, or functional colleagues, e.g. during the development or launch of new products, new business, models, new processes, outsourcing etc.
  • Engage with business units to establish a proportional, risk-based assurance framework.
  • Work with the Management Information Function to create effective reporting tools for early compliance risk identification.
  • Provide technical advice on compliance regulations during product launches and new business models.
  • Manage compliance-related projects and contribute insights to broader Compliance Function initiatives.
  • Prepare and present compliance reports to relevant Governance Committees.
  • Conduct risk-based oversight of business compliance and address any identified regulatory issues.
  • Foster strong relationships across the business to promote a positive compliance culture and effective collaboration.

Howden Insurance Brokers Ltd provides insurance broking, risk consulting, and employee benefits advice to a diverse range of clients, including small and medium-sized enterprises, trade associations, and large corporations. Their services are tailored to meet the specific needs of different sectors, leveraging the expertise of specialized teams who understand the unique challenges faced by their clients. Howden's employee ownership model fosters a collaborative environment, allowing them to work effectively across borders and disciplines to serve their clients better. With a workforce of 15,000 and managing $30 billion in premiums, Howden aims to deliver exceptional service and solutions in the insurance industry.
